Understanding Hair Loss: Why Timing is Everything?

Hair grows in cycles—anagen (growth), catagen (transition), and telogen (resting). In a healthy scalp, these cycles are balanced. But when something disrupts them—be it genetics, hormones, stress, or illness—more hairs shift into the resting and shedding phases.

The longer you wait to address hair loss, the more follicles can become dormant or miniaturized, making regrowth harder. Early intervention is critical because it helps preserve active follicles and restore optimal scalp health before irreversible damage occurs.

The First Signs of Hair Loss You Shouldn’t Ignore

1. Gradual Thinning on the Crown

One of the most common early signs is a slowly widening part or thinning at the crown of your head. This can be subtle, often noticed when you look at recent photos or see more scalp than usual in the mirror.

2. Receding Hairline

A slightly higher forehead or temples that look more pronounced could indicate the beginning of male or female pattern hair loss.

3. Increased Hair Shedding

Finding more hair in your shower drain, on your pillow, or in your hairbrush can be an early warning—especially if it persists for weeks.

4. Reduced Hair Volume

Even if you can’t see visible bald spots, your ponytail might feel thinner, or your styling products may no longer provide the same fullness.

5. Itchy or Inflamed Scalp

Scalp irritation, flaking, or redness can disrupt healthy hair growth and may accompany early shedding.

PRP Hair Restoration: Your Body’s Healing Power

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) Hair Restoration is one of the most effective non-surgical early interventions for hair loss. Here’s how it works:

  1. A small sample of your blood is drawn and processed in a centrifuge to isolate growth-factor-rich plasma.
  2. The PRP is then injected into targeted areas of your scalp to stimulate dormant follicles, improve blood flow, and encourage new growth.

Because PRP uses your own blood components, it’s safe, natural, and free from synthetic chemicals. Many clients notice thicker, fuller hair within a few months of consistent treatment.

Lifestyle and At-Home Care for Early Hair Loss

In addition to professional treatments, you can support your hair at home by:

  • Eating a nutrient-rich diet high in protein, iron, zinc, and biotin.
  • Avoiding harsh chemical treatments and excessive heat styling.
  • Managing stress through mindfulness, exercise, or therapy.
  • Using gentle, sulfate-free shampoos and scalp-friendly conditioners.

Your hair health reflects your overall wellness—nourishing your body is just as important as treating your scalp.
